If you use 2.10 you either...
-use not overworld DMap
-have whistle flags on the screen
or the whirlwind appears, but you accidentally set it invisible by choosing a blank tile for the "whirlwind" sprite.

Above 2.10, you need to go into the DMap properties and set the whistle attributes there.
